What does Florina mean and where does it come from?

Florina is derived from Latin 'flor', meaning 'flower' or 'blooming', symbolizing beauty and growth. The name gained popularity in various countries, particularly in Romania, where it is a feminine form of Florin. The story of Florina

Florina has been a beloved American name for over 134 years, first appearing in Social Security records in 1890. With 416 total births recorded, Florina rem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#1503 in 1890,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#13995 in 2023.
